A Tactical Rifle

Item #: SCP-####

Object Class: Euclid

Special Containment Procedures: SCP-#### is to be kept in Containment Locker ID: 77-B in the Site 19 armory, personal must have Level 4 permission to use the weapon for non-testing purposes. Under no circumstances is the weapon to be removed from containment for reasons not related to Testing, SCP containment, or SCP termination.

Description: SCP-#### is what appears to be a light grey, short range assault rifle which bares resemblance to an MK-14 Rifle. The stock, handle, and grip are painted a navy blue color along with several of the bolts and screws which hold the weapon together, said stock has a small "7" engraved into it. No magazine or any input for ammo appears to be present on the body, despite this there is a port for shells to be dispensed.

Upon disassembling SCP-####, the inner contents show no resemblance to any known weapons manufacturer. Resting in the weapon's receiver is a device that [DATA EXPUNGED]. this is suspected to be the mechanism which houses SCP-####'s main function. Disassembling and reassembling SCP-#### does not render it unusable, and it will still fire upon pulling the trigger.

When SCP-#### is aimed at any object or living organism (from then on referred to as the target) and the trigger is pulled, SCP-#### will fire a projectile. The size, composition, and type of projectile varies from target to target. Ex: When the target is far away SCP-#### will fire a projectile which travels long distances, if the target is at a close range, SCP-#### will fire a projectile suitable for closer ranges, or a scatter of smaller projectiles.

SCP-#### has been observed to fire in different ways when in specific situations. When the user (from now on referred to as the handler) of SCP-#### is performing an action which requires stealth, SCP-#### will fire projectiles as if muffled by a suppressor, when the user is firing upon a target which would normally require a more powerful weapon or a larger range of effect, SCP-#### has fired projectiles ranging from a cluster of blunt objects to large explosives [See Test Log ####-8-10].
